用什么描述编程概念的内涵
-
编程概念是指计算机科学领域中的一些基本概念和原理,用于描述和解决问题的方法和技术。它们是编程语言和算法设计的基础,对于理解和应用计算机科学至关重要。下面将介绍几个常用的描述编程概念的方式。
-
抽象:编程概念可以通过抽象来描述。抽象是一种将问题和解决方案简化和概括的方法。在编程中,我们可以通过将复杂的问题分解为更小的子问题,并使用抽象的方法来描述和解决这些子问题。例如,面向对象编程中的类和对象就是一种抽象的概念,它们可以用来描述真实世界中的实体和它们之间的关系。
-
数据结构:编程概念可以通过数据结构来描述。数据结构是一种组织和存储数据的方式。它们可以用来描述和操作不同类型的数据,如整数、字符串、列表、树等。编程中常用的数据结构包括数组、链表、栈、队列、树、图等。通过使用适当的数据结构,我们可以更有效地处理和操作数据。
-
算法:编程概念可以通过算法来描述。算法是一种解决问题的步骤和方法。它们可以用来描述和实现各种操作和计算过程,如排序、搜索、图算法等。算法可以通过伪代码、流程图或具体的编程语言来描述。编程中常用的算法包括冒泡排序、快速排序、二分查找等。
-
逻辑:编程概念可以通过逻辑来描述。逻辑是一种推理和思维的方式。在编程中,我们可以使用逻辑来描述和控制程序的执行流程。例如,条件语句和循环语句就是一种逻辑的表达方式,它们可以用来根据不同的条件执行不同的代码块。
-
模块化:编程概念可以通过模块化来描述。模块化是一种将程序分解为独立的部分或模块的方法。每个模块可以独立开发、测试和维护,从而提高代码的可读性和可维护性。模块化的思想可以通过函数、类、库等方式来实现。
总而言之,编程概念是描述和解决问题的方法和技术。通过抽象、数据结构、算法、逻辑和模块化等方式,我们可以更好地理解和应用编程概念,提高程序的效率和可靠性。
1年前 -
-
编程概念是指在计算机科学和软件工程中用于描述和表示计算机程序的基本思想和原则。它是编程语言和算法的基础,是开发和设计高效、可靠和可扩展软件的重要工具。以下是用来描述编程概念内涵的几种方式:
-
抽象:编程概念通过抽象的方式将复杂的问题和过程简化和表示。它通过将实际问题抽象为数据和操作的集合,使程序员能够更容易地理解和处理问题。抽象的概念使得编程变得更加模块化和可复用,从而提高了软件的可维护性和可扩展性。
-
逻辑:编程概念涉及到逻辑思维和推理。程序员需要根据问题的要求和约束,设计和实现逻辑上正确的算法和程序。逻辑概念包括条件判断、循环、逻辑运算等,它们帮助程序员在程序中表达和处理复杂的逻辑关系。
-
数据结构:编程概念涉及到数据的组织和管理。数据结构是一种用来存储和组织数据的方式,它提供了不同的数据类型和操作,使得程序能够高效地访问和处理数据。常见的数据结构包括数组、链表、栈、队列、树和图等。
-
算法:编程概念涉及到解决问题的方法和步骤。算法是一种用来解决特定问题的有序步骤的描述,它描述了输入、输出和中间步骤之间的关系。编程概念帮助程序员设计和实现高效的算法,从而提高程序的性能和效率。
-
技术:编程概念涉及到使用特定的工具和技术来实现程序。编程语言是一种用来描述和表示计算机程序的形式语言,它提供了一组语法和语义规则,使得程序员能够用自然语言的方式编写程序。此外,编程概念还包括编译、调试、测试等技术,帮助程序员开发和调试程序。
总之,编程概念是用来描述和表示计算机程序的基本思想和原则。它通过抽象、逻辑、数据结构、算法和技术等方式,帮助程序员设计和实现高效、可靠和可扩展的软件。
1年前 -
-
编程概念是指编程领域中的一些基本概念、原则和技术,用于描述计算机程序的设计、实现和运行过程。编程概念是程序员们共同遵循和理解的规则和方法,它们帮助程序员们组织思维、解决问题、编写高效的代码。
编程概念的内涵可以从以下几个方面进行描述:
-
算法:算法是解决问题的一系列步骤或操作的描述。它是编程中最基本的概念之一,用于描述程序中的逻辑和控制流程。算法可以是简单的数学运算,也可以是复杂的排序、搜索等问题的解决方法。
-
数据结构:数据结构是用于组织和存储数据的方式。常见的数据结构包括数组、链表、栈、队列、树和图等。不同的数据结构适用于不同的场景,选择合适的数据结构可以提高程序的效率和性能。
-
编程语言:编程语言是程序员与计算机交流的工具。它们提供了一套语法和规则,用于描述计算机程序的逻辑和行为。常见的编程语言包括C、C++、Java、Python等。编程语言的选择和掌握对于程序员来说至关重要,它们影响着程序的可读性、可维护性和性能。
-
设计模式:设计模式是解决特定问题的经验总结和最佳实践。它们提供了一套通用的解决方案,用于解决软件设计和架构中的常见问题。常见的设计模式包括单例模式、工厂模式、观察者模式等。熟练掌握设计模式可以提高程序的可扩展性和可维护性。
-
程序调试和测试:调试和测试是编程中不可或缺的步骤。调试是用于定位和修复程序中的错误和问题,测试是用于验证程序的正确性和稳定性。调试和测试技术包括断点调试、单元测试、集成测试等。合理的调试和测试可以提高程序的质量和可靠性。
总之,编程概念是编程领域中的一些基本概念和技术,它们帮助程序员们理解和解决问题,编写高质量的代码。熟练掌握编程概念对于成为一名优秀的程序员至关重要。
1年前 -